The cheapest way to get from Exeter to Durdle Door is to bus which costs £10 - £16 and takes 4h 56m.
The fastest way to get from Exeter to Durdle Door is to drive which takes 1h 27m and costs £15 - £23.
No, there is no direct bus from Exeter station to Durdle Door. However, there are services departing from Bus Station and arriving at Durdle Door Park Entrance via Rail Station, Bus Station and Kings Statue.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 56m.
The distance between Exeter and Durdle Door is 113 miles. The road distance is 65.4 miles.
The best way to get from Exeter to Durdle Door without a car is to train and bus which takes 4h 1m and costs £40 - £95.
It takes approximately 4h 1m to get from Exeter to Durdle Door, including transfers.
